Saxon fans have a lot of things to look forward to in the coming months: to start off with, the British metal legends will release their new download single Live To Rock , followed by the arrival of their new studio album Into The Labyrinth, as well as major tours to support both releases. Into The Labyrinth was recorded at the Twilight Hall in Krefeld, Germany, under the direction of Charlie Bauerfeind. Saxon recorded 13 new songs at Blind Guardian s studio, starting with their monumental opener, Battalions Of Steel , through Demon Sweeney Todd and Valley Of The Kings , which both cover historic events, to the final slide guitar blues track, Coming Home (fans are already familiar with the electric version of this track from Saxon s Killing Ground album). Saxon are currently still working on an additional 14th track, which will be available exclusively as a download on iTunes from the release date. The new material was written in England and at my house in France, Byford explains. Stylistically, I would describe the album as an even balance between Lionheart and The Inner Sanctum, a mix of powerful, in-your-face rock songs and pure heavy metal tracks. We re very happy with the production and proud of Into The Labyrinth.

"If you liked Saxon's last release on SPV Records "The Inner Sanctum" you'll want to pick this one up too. With "Into The Labyrinth" (as well as with all Saxon releases) you have non-stop in your face metal. Think guitarists Paul Quinn and Doug Scarratt exchanging lightning fast licks, powerful drumming thanks to returning member Nigel Glockler, Nibbs Carter's bass and Peter "Biff" Byford's strong gutsy vocals. Beginning with the first two tracks "Batallions Of Steel" and "Live To Rock" you get a taste of what the remainder of the cd is like. My favorites are "Battallions Of Steel", "Live To Rock", "Valley Of The Kings", "Crime Of Passion", "Protect Yourselves" and "Come Rock Of Ages (The Circle Is Complete)". The only complaint I have with "Into The Labyrinth" is that the cd is highly compressed creating distortion on some tracks.
